anyway, before weo adds anything i think they need to make some bug fixes
1)Foxes bring straw to their babies because they can eat grass, so they try to take the grass and bring it to their babies, but they only take straw
solutions:
*make straw edible for foxes
*re-program fox's not to take straw to babies
2)rabbits become trapped outside there dens because they spawn in "small hole" but there are two kinds of small hole, reptiles/mice, and rabbit hole.
solutions:
*seperate small holes into two groups, extra small holes where snakes and mice and geckos spawn, and small holes were rabbits spawn
*make rabbits able to fit into mouse/gecko/snake holes
3)wolves/coyotes become trapped outside their dens because they spawn in fox holes
solutions:
*make wolves and coyotes able to enter fox holes
*seperate holes so there are three types "coyote hole, fox hole, wolf hole" and make them so they only spawn in the coresponding hole
4)when wind is strong and blows through trees, it blows out parasites that cannot go away until the server resets, eventually they pile up until the spot is full and no one can move to it
solutions:
*make parasites have a time limit on their lives
*make it so parasites cant be blown out of trees
5) in the winter buffalo players become cold while all the other buffalos tempreture stay warm, and the player eventually die
solutions:
*make it so buffalo warm up with other buffalo in their square
*make it so buffalo's heat levels wont go below half way
